What does holy ground look like beyond the moment we encounter God?

In Sunday’s message, Rev. Terry Fleming reminded us that Romans 12 shows us the evidence of that encounter—what happens when holy ground breaks into our ordinary, everyday lives.

It looks like genuine love. Not love that is performed, filtered or selective, but love that shows up when no one is watching. Love that forgives. Love that enters hospital rooms, crowded places and quiet conversations. Love that reveals the character of God through us.

Genuine love is holy ground. It’s rare. It’s costly. But it transforms.

“Let love be genuine.” — Romans 12:9

The Women of Grace Pillow Ministry will gather this Saturday, August 29, beginning at 9:30 am in the Wesley Center for a special morning of service.

Our goal is to make 200 pillows for people going through cancer treatments. During infusions, patients often need to keep an arm in one position for an extended period of time. These small pillows can be held or placed under the arm to provide cushioning and support around the IV site, helping make long treatment sessions a little more comfortable.

And you don’t have to know how to sew to help! We need plenty of hands to sew, stuff, and package the pillows so they’re ready to be given to patients.

A light lunch will be served.

Come spend the morning with Women of Grace and help us reach our goal of 200 pillows—each one made to bring a little extra comfort and care to someone going through cancer treatment.
